Hey,
I use a copper/silver coin in a lot of my coin work and would really like to be able to use US only coins in some circumstances. I'm thinking either a dime/penny or a quarter/dollar coin combination could work (or the old silver susan b anthony dollar coin with the new sacajawea gold one), but I don't know where to get one. Are any commercially available? I know Todd lassen does custom things but I really don't want to be spending 100+ unless I really have to. I know dime and pennys have a sort of CS insert but I'd like something that looks a bit more professional. Thanks |

Rick, I haven't found a Johnson product anywhere like what he's asking for.
I found a U.S. quarter/Sacajawea Scotch & Soda for $30 here: http://itsmagiconline.com/cart.php?m=pro......mp;p=415 Tannen's has a strange half dollar/GIANT US penny copper/silver for $11 here (scroll down): http://www.tannens.com/cart/cat63.html And Todd Lassen's got a Susan B. Anthony/Sacajawea/quarter copper/silver/brass set for $100 here: http://www.toddlassen.com/coins/lrg/2sil1cop2.jpg But I haven't found a copper/silver using U.S. coins like you want anywhere yet. Have you thought about trying an expanded quarter shell with a Sacajawea? don't' know if that would work right, look good, or stay together like a copper/silver though. You may be out of luck.

Don't forgey about David Acer's Spare Change. Basically a Sun/Moon with a Penny and Dime. Check your favorite magic supplier, it is around $14.00.
